Cut the Cables, Boost the Performance: Brake by Wire Is No Longer Science Fiction!
Urban drivers and EV owners, in particular, are seeking systems that boost performance without the delays of physical cables. The move away from mechanical linkages reduces weight and complexity, allowing for more precise modulationâcritical for both everyday safety and cutting-edge driving modes.
At its core, Brake by Wire replaces physical brake hoses and cables with electronic signals transmitted through a network. Sensors detect driver input and instantly adjust braking force across all wheels via motors and control units. This eliminates lag, enabling smoother, more consistent braking. Real-world testing confirms quicker response in both emergency stops and cruise-control adjustments, with improved energy efficiency thanks to regenerative brake compatibilityâespecially valuable in electric vehicles.
